Job summary
The Nurse Practitioner in Sexual health will use their specialist knowledge, skills and experience in providing sexual healthcare to undifferentiated patients attending GUM, contraception, termination of pregnancy services, and Outreach Clinics within the sexual health service. They are responsible and accountable for the total episode of care of the patient including assessment, diagnosis, treatment and referral as appropriate using Trust guidance.
They will work in collaboration with the Multi-Disciplinary Team (MDT) and within Trust policies and guidelines. The Nurse Practitioner in Sexual Health will be a direct provider of higher level nursing practice to patients with sexual health needs. They will also function in a variety of non-provider roles including educator, researcher and consultancy. Responsibilities will include policy and guideline development in line with local and national guidance and participate in relevant audit and governance activities.
In conjunction with the Lead Nurse and other team members, they will contribute to the development of the nursing profession and practice. This will demonstrably reflect the principles of clinical governance, clinical and cost effectiveness as well as Trust and National Policy. To plan, implement and evaluate professional development programmes for all nurses and HCAs within the Integrated Sexual Health Services.

About us
Croydon Health Services NHS Trust provide hospital and community services from a number of community and specialist clinics throughout Croydon. The Trust was formed on 1st August 2010 through the integration of Croydon Community Health Services and Mayday Healthcare NHS Trust. Around 4,100 staff provide services for a population of over 360,000 people who are relatively young with a high level of ethnic diversity.Our main hospital site, Croydon University Hospital is one of the busiest in London. We're also leading the way in providing more healthcare outside hospitals at clinics, specialist centres and in people's homes. Our experienced district nursing teams, Allied Health Professionals and community matrons look after people of all ages across Croydon.Across the NHS everyone is working hard to meet growing demand and we're no exception.
